Long-read whole genome sequencing and comparative analysis of six strains of the human pathogen Orientia tsutsugamushi.

<h4>Background</h4>Orientia tsutsugamushi is a clinically important but neglected obligate intracellular bacterial pathogen of the Rickettsiaceae family that causes the potentially life-threatening human disease scrub typhus. In contrast to the genome reduction seen in many obligate intr...
